船舶电力系统matlab建模
时间: 2023-08-26 07:13:39 浏览: 135
船舶电力系统的建模可以使用MATLAB来实现。以下是一个简单的建模过程:
1. 首先,确定船舶电力系统的组成部分。这可能包括发电机、电动机、电池、变压器等设备。根据实际情况,选择合适的设备进行建模。
2. 使用MATLAB中的Simulink工具箱可以方便地进行系统建模。打开Simulink并创建一个新模型。
3. 使用Simulink中的模块来表示不同的设备和组件。例如,使用电源模块表示发电机,使用电机模块表示电动机等。连接这些模块以构建系统的拓扑结构。
4. 对每个设备进行参数设置。这可能包括额定功率、额定电压、效率等。在Simulink中,可以通过双击相应的模块来设置这些参数。
5. 添加控制策略。根据船舶电力系统的要求,添加适当的控制算法。这可能涉及到功率管理、负载平衡、电池充放电控制等方面。
6. 运行模型并进行仿真。使用Simulink中的仿真工具来模拟船舶电力系统的运行情况。观察和分析仿真结果,以评估系统性能。
通过以上步骤,你可以使用MATLAB对船舶电力系统进行建模和仿真。根据具体的需求和系统复杂性,你可以进一步扩展和改进模型。
相关问题
含光伏机组的电力系统matlab建模
含光伏机组的电力系统建模是指使用MATLAB软件对含光伏机组的电力系统进行建模和仿真分析。下面是一种常见的含光伏机组电力系统建模方法:
1. 光伏阵列建模:首先,需要对光伏阵列进行建模。可以使用光伏阵列的等效电路模型,其中包括光伏电池的I-V特性曲线、光照强度和温度对光伏电池性能的影响等。可以使用MATLAB中的Simulink工具箱来建立光伏阵列的模型。
2. 逆变器建模:逆变器是将光伏阵列输出的直流电转换为交流电的设备。可以使用逆变器的等效电路模型,包括逆变器的输入输出特性、控制策略等。同样,可以使用MATLAB中的Simulink工具箱来建立逆变器的模型。
3. 电网建模:电网是含光伏机组连接的主要电力系统。可以使用MATLAB中的Power System Toolbox来建立电网的模型,包括发电机、变压器、负载等元件,并考虑电网的稳态和动态特性。
4. 控制策略建模:含光伏机组的电力系统需要设计合适的控制策略来实现最大功率点跟踪、电网连接等功能。可以使用MATLAB中的控制系统工具箱来设计和仿真控制策略。
5. 整体系统建模:最后,将光伏阵列、逆变器、电网和控制策略等模型进行整合,建立含光伏机组的电力系统模型。可以使用MATLAB中的Simulink工具箱进行系统级建模和仿真分析。
以上是一种常见的含光伏机组电力系统建模方法,具体建模过程和方法可以根据实际需求进行调整和优化。
matlab电力系统建模与仿真
Matlab是一种常用的科学计算软件,可以用于电力系统的建模与仿真。电力系统建模是指将电力系统的各个部分,如发电机、变压器、输电线路等,以及它们之间的关系使用数学方程进行描述,形成一个模型。而电力系统仿真是指在模型的基础上,通过对不同参数的设置和变化进行计算,模拟出电力系统的运行状态和行为。
使用Matlab进行电力系统建模与仿真有以下几个优点:
首先,Matlab具有强大的数学计算能力和丰富的工具箱,可以方便地进行电力系统各个部分的数学建模。例如,可以使用Matlab的模块来建立发电机的动态模型,采用传递函数或状态空间模型来描述不同的电力设备,从而构建整个电力系统的模型。
其次,Matlab具有友好的用户界面和易于学习的编程语言,可以方便地进行参数设置和模型调整。通过调整不同的参数,可以模拟不同负荷条件下的电力系统运行情况,从而评估电力系统的稳定性和可靠性。
再次,Matlab还提供了丰富的数据可视化和分析工具,可以将电力系统仿真的结果以图表的形式直观地展示出来。这有助于电力系统工程师对仿真结果的分析和理解,为电力系统的优化和改进提供参考。
总之,Matlab提供了一个强大而灵活的平台,用于电力系统的建模和仿真,可以帮助工程师更好地理解和分析电力系统的运行状态和行为,为电力系统的设计和运行提供有价值的参考和指导。